Goody Two-Shoes is a variation of the Cinderella story. The fable tells of Goody Two-Shoes, the nickname of a poor orphan girl named Margery Meanwell, who goes through life with only one shoe. When she is given a complete pair by a rich gentleman, she is so happy that she tells everyone that she has "two shoes". Later, Margery becomes a teacher and marries a rich widower. This earning of wealth serves as proof that her virtuousness has been rewarded, a popular theme in children's literature of the era.
The anonymous story was published in London, by the John Newbery company, a publisher of popular children's literature. In his introduction to an 1881 edition of the book, Charles Welsh wrote:
“ Goody Two-Shoes was published in April 1765, and few nursery books have had a wider circulation, or have retained their position so long. The number of editions that have been published, both in England and America, is legion, and it has appeared in mutilated versions, under the auspices of numerous publishing houses in London and the provinces, although of late years there have been no new issues.''
The story was later attributed to the Irish author Oliver Goldsmith, though this is disputed.

Some 250 articles of outstanding significance, published between July 1, 1954, and December 31, 1955, are summarized by Dr. Oliver E. Byrd in this latest in his series of Health Yearbooks. The most recent reports by medical science record findings that help to answer such questions as:
What are the values and limitations of reserpine and comparable drugs in the treatment of mental illness? (p. 54)
What are the effects on human populations of increases in high-energy radiation through the explosions of A-bombs and H-bombs and through widespread medical use of X-rays? (p. 77)
How safe is vaccination against poliomyelitis? (p. 92)
In what ways can animal diseases be spread to man? (p. 104)
Can an injury cause arthritis? (p. 120)
How effective are toothpastes containing "antienzymes" in preventing tooth decay? (p. 186)
What should you keep in mind in selecting a health and accident policy? (p. 231)
What trends in health patterns can we expect in the United States in the next two decades? (p. 307)
